Responding to the Department for Transport consultation on the proposed changes to the value of Penalty Fares, Transport Focus chief executive Anthony Smith, said:
“Fare dodgers are in effect being subsidised by the vast majority of honest passengers. Fare-paying passengers will welcome the opportunity to have their say on what is the right penalty.
“It’s right that train companies catch and deter those who evade paying for their ticket. But in doing so they must make sure that effective safeguards exist for passengers, including staff training to ensure that discretion is shown in the case of innocent mistakes.”
